    Here are a few answers from a repeat cruisers' point of view:

    Since Panorama is the uppermost deck, if there is any "roll" due to heavy seas, you will experience it more than others.

    No fridges that I've encountered, but the stewards are ususually quite good at providing ice and all other amenities upin request -- and often before you know you want them.

    Deck hogs?  Sure, but that's no surprise given the number of different personality types.  Finding a nice deck chair is usually easy.

     Formal nights -- Sainted Wife Mary Beth She-Who-Must-Be-Obeyed -- tells me that there will only be one.  I wear my wedding tux, just to get some use of it, but I find the formal nights merely dress-up fun.  It's what you make of it.

    Safe size -- relatively small, perhaps one-third of a cubic foot.  It'll hold your passport, wallet, some jewelry.

    Radio and alarm clocks?  Nope.  But the TV will give you some audio and stewards will wake you.

    Final, unsolicited advice -- dress for the climate; we're not going to Jamaica, mon.

    We take our shirts to the dry cleaner (just like we do for our dress shirts for work each day) but instead of having them returned on a hanger, we have them "boxed".  They're all nice and neatly folded and don't seem to wrinkle at all as long as you don't crush them in the suitcase.  But to answer your question, yes, there are irons in the laundry rooms
